Transaction 3a6d063d8f2f59753481806894031be014dea97818ddfe93510741ae36b988dc
1 Input
1 Output
-
3a6d063d8f2f59753481806894031be014dea97818ddfe93510741ae36b988dc:0
- value
- 15902666
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 66c0f31cd78fe39e1cb952259b3ecf9af32752e6 OP_EQUAL
- address
- 3B4KzVF9vG1zrzwxxkyb3izpykPVqvGM3s